'The OC' actress Rachel Bilson graces the cover of the In Style UK September 2010 edition looking as fierce as ever. The brunette actress is featured wearing a sultry black and gray dress with sassy cutouts all down the length of the couture garment.
Rachel Bilson is such a wholesome looking girl that this stylish dress makes her have a bit of an edge. In Style definitely upped the ante with their UK September 2010 cover, as Bilson looks stunning and sultry.
